In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
USB: ldusb: fix use-after-free on disconnect race
mutex_unlock() may access the mutex structure after releasing the lock and therefore cannot be used to manage lifetime of objects directly (unlike spinlocks and refcounts). [1][2]
Use a kref to release the driver data to avoid use-after-free in mutex_unlock() when release() races with disconnect().
[1] a51749ab34d9 ("locking/mutex: Document that mutex_unlock() is non-atomic") [2] 2b9d9e0a9ba0 ("locking/mutex: Clarify that mutex_unlock(), and most other sleeping locks, can still use the lock object after it's unlocked")
